Software Developer/Engineer jobs in [Unknown county], South Carolina involve developing and maintaining software systems, writing code, and collaborating with teams to ensure project success. Responsibilities include debugging programs, testing software, and implementing new features. Strong knowledge of programming languages and problem-solving skills are essential for these positions. Salary Information & Job Trends In this Region
Software Developers in [Unknown county], South Carolina contribute to the technological advancements and software solutions across various industries. - Entry-level Software Developer salaries range from $50,000 to $65,000 per year - Mid-career Software Engineer salaries range from $70,000 to $90,000 per year - Senior Software Architect salaries range from $100,000 to $130,000 per year The role of software developers in [Unknown county] dates back to the early days of computing when local businesses began to adopt technology to enhance efficiency. Over the years, the county has seen a steady increase in tech-based firms and software development initiatives. Software development in [Unknown county] has evolved significantly with the introduction of modern programming languages and development frameworks. The focus has shifted from simple code writing to full-scale software engineering that encompasses system architecture, database management, and user interface design. Current trends in software development in [Unknown county] include the rise of artificial intelligence and machine learning technologies, increased use of cloud computing services, and the continuous adoption of agile methodologies to improve software delivery and team collaboration.
